Kofi Annan is indeed an African statesman who will be recognized for his true worth for a long time to come.He was resolute and principled as Secretary General of the UN and did not allow himself to be pawn in the UN power game if it reasonable and practicable to do so.He stood up to George Bush when Iraq was invaded by branding the action illegitimate to the surprise of observers and academics of international relation because of the powers of members of the Security council and the damage they can cause to a secretary general.Lets remember that the permanent members of the SC can make and unmake the secretary general so to keep your tenure and beyond as SG they expect you to kowtow to their dictates the example of Boutros Ghali is a case in point.They saw in Kofi Annan a principled and resolute SG who carried out the functions of his office without those fears and thereby making him rather powerful.Again when he was made the special peace envoy by the UN and the Arab league on the Syrian crisis,he rebuffed the political struggle of these powers who were trying to influence his decision but he remained resolute until his position became untenable due to big power interference and politics in the conflict and therefore had to resign on principle.Kofi Annan is an assert to Africa an astute Diplomat and Ghana must be proud to have him as a son.
